Rahul Bhat on his Cannes experience with Kennedy: Thankful to God for showing me good times | Hindi Movie News

Rahul Bhat has by no means been happier. This proficient actor’s profession by no means took off despite fine-tune performances in Anurag Kashyap’s Ugly and Sudhir Mishra’s Daas Dev.
Anurag Kashyap’s Kennedy which was screened within the prestigious Midnight Part at Cannes on Might 25 could be the turnaround venture that Rahul’s profession was ready for.
Talking from Cannes Rahul says, “The screening went nicely. We got a standing ovation. All of it appeared unreal to me. It has been an extended journey for a Kashmiri boy to succeed in from these traumatic instances of migration, until right here.”

Rahul solely has phrases of gratitude for the place he stands at this time. “I can’t clarify how grateful I’m to God who has lastly proven me these good instances. To be standing on this posh theatre the place a few of the best actors have been feted… for any actor that is the second and I can’t be grateful sufficient. I hope that is the just the start for me.”
Anurag Kashyap has repeatedly believed in Rahul’s abilities. They teamed final 12 months in Dobaara. In Kennedy, Rahul changed the Tamil star-actor Vikram who was Kashyap’s first selection.
